Dave was born in Wallsend, Northumberland in the 1950's to Leonard Haddock and Milly McEwen
He is in the Wikitree English Team working on profiles in Northumberland, Co Durham and Lincolnshire. Creating profiles of not only noteworthy people, but anyone who does not have a profile on Wikitree. He has an interest in a number of old Northumberland families ie, Loraine, Brown-the landscaper, Riddell. Currently he is managing over 18000 Haddock profile and adding to them weekly and trying to connect them to his family tree.
Dave has found Willian, his father and his grandmother. Though he is checking and waiting for certificates. (Currently at a brick wall with his ggf. )Some family members say he was from Northwest England and gf on census 1901, states he was born in Leistershire. A cousin, who died in 2015, mentioned he went to the Canadian gold rush at the turn of the century and married a local Indian women. Whilst another cousin confirmed her mother mentioning we had family on Victoria Island, Canada.

We are delighted to announce a new Profile Improvements Team namely the England Tangled Families Team which will be formed by merging the Arborists, Gedcoms and Unknown Teams,
As we know tangled families are created from old GEDCOM’s which cover many generations resulting in the need to merge profiles and having to disconnect others together with finding unknown spouses and family members.
The merging of the existing three teams into one exciting new team will hopefully reduce duplications and definitely will increase collaboration between you our experienced and dedicated members.
Team Leader for the England Tangled Families Team will be Fran Weidman who has agreed to manage the team bringing her excellent knowledge and experience from creating and managing the Unknowns Team together with Fran’s five year membership of the England Project.
